i would need some help with Pulsar II and Cubase. I need to get all audiosignals from Pulsar into Cubase. Right now i managed to send the Bigmixer's mix out to the ASIO dest. It works fine and i get the Pulsar audio to a Cubase BUS. But how do i set it up if i want all channels from the big mixer to different busses in Cubase so it's possible to add Cubase effects to all Pulsar's sounds?

just open the ASIO-module (rightclick) and tell 'em how many channels you want and restart Cubase that it can initialize the additional inputs and/or outputs.

Depends on if you want to use Pulsar effects on your parts BEFORE they reach Cubase.

If you don't, then just route the outputs of your synths/samplers directly to the ASIO destination.
